Overview
- A Famitsu two-page spread lists Nintendo Switch as the sole platform for the project, according to Nintendo Everything’s report.
- Annunziata says the remaster will combine the 8-bit, 16-bit, and 32-bit eras in one package with real-time visual style switching.
- The team aims to spruce up the visuals and make the game more accessible for players who never finished the original.
- “Ecco Complete” is floated as a tentative title, with final naming and a release date yet to be decided.
- A brand-new Ecco game is planned, and Nintendo Life notes an official countdown site indicating updates are expected in April.
